What is a Pardon (Record Suspension)?

A pardon, officially known as a record suspension in Canada, allows individuals who have been convicted of a criminal offence and have completed their sentence to have their criminal record kept separate and apart from other criminal records. This means your criminal record will not show up in most background checks, giving you a fresh start for employment, housing, volunteering, and travel opportunities.

Pardon Eligibility Requirements in Canada

Summary Conviction Offences

  • 5 years must have passed since completion of sentence
  • All fines, restitution, and court orders must be paid
  • No new convictions during waiting period
  • Examples: Minor theft, simple assault, impaired driving

Indictable Conviction Offences

  • 10 years must have passed since completion of sentence
  • All financial obligations must be satisfied
  • Clean record during the waiting period
  • Examples: Drug trafficking, fraud over $5,000, serious assault

Important: Some offences are not eligible for record suspensions, including sexual offences involving minors and certain other serious crimes.
